Skip to content
Shop
Creative
Showroom
Information
All orders placed after June 25th will ship July 10th | Free Shipping on all US orders $150+
Shop
Creative
Showroom
Information
CART
Log in
Cart
0
MENU
CART
Palo Studios ©2025
Menu
Cart
0
Peace on Earth
Peace on Earth
Peace on Earth
Peace on Earth
Peace on Earth
Peace on Earth
Drop 09
Sorry, there are no products in this collection.
Close (esc)